AI Action Summit 2025, held in Grand Pallis, Paris, was a decisive moment for the recently Global Artificial Intelligence (AI) community. It was an convergence of innovation, investment and policy discussions that would shape the future of AI. While the summit demonstrated groundbreaking progress and significant financial commitments, it also highlighted the gaps in especially safety and the discourse on gender and AI. One of the most important announcements came from President Emmanuel Macron, who committed € 109 billion for AI development in France. This bold investment indicates the intentions of Europe to compete with the United States and China in the AI ​​race. However, despite its important role in global technology, the absence of a comparable commitment from India was striking. India’s silence on AI investment on such an important global stage raises questions about its long -term strategy in the field. Beyond financial vows, the summit emphasized the importance of international cooperation and moral AI regime. Experts debated the need for transparent regulatory structure to reduce the risks associated with AI from biased algorithms to security threats. While the conversation was strong, the challenge remains a challenge in converting these discussions into global standards.
